How long does a 3DS system transfer take?

If you are currently using an SD card that is 4 GB or smaller in size, then you will be able to transfer all of your current content to your New Nintendo 3DS family system via a local wireless connection. This process may take up to two hours.

How many times can you do a system transfer 3DS?

There is no limit to the number of times data can be transferred; however, data from a Nintendo 3DS family system can only be transferred once every seven days.

Does your 3DS save transfer over to another one if you use the SD card?

You can save software to another SD Card, but cannot later combine the contents of multiple SD Cards. In order to transfer data, you will need a computer and a commercially available SD Card reader / writer and should transfer the entire “Nintendo 3DS” folder to the target SD Card.

Does formatting a 3DS SD card delete everything?

Data stored on the SD Card, with the exception of photos and videos that you've recorded, will be invalidated. Any downloaded software will need to be redownloaded after the format.

How many blocks is 32GB on 3DS?

How many 3ds games can 32GB hold? A 32GB card is around 250,000 blocks. Definitely over 100, and probably up to around 200 eShop games would fit. As for Zelda being up to 1GB, A Link Between Worlds is 5,437 blocks (680MB) and Ocarina of Time is 3,644 blocks (455MB).

Can you system transfer to a hacked 3DS?

Yes, system transfers can be performed through the official System Transfer function to other consoles with CFW (inconsistencies may occur if the target console is stock). Tickets for illegitimate titles (homebrew) will not transfer, but the titles can be made to reappear with faketik.

Do 3DS games save to cartridge or SD card?

Do Nintendo 3DS Games Save to the SD Card/microSD Card/System Memory? No. While some Game Cards do save SpotPass and StreetPass information to the SD card or system memory, game progress (levels completed, items collected, etc.) is saved to the Nintendo 3DS Game Card.

Does 3DS system transfer delete?

Once the transfer process has completed, all data on the original system is deleted. After performing the transfer, any data on the SD Card of the original system can only be used on the new system, and will not be recognised by the original system.

How do I transfer everything from one 3DS to another?

Complete these steps
  1. From the HOME Menu tap the System Settings Icon and then Open.
  2. Tap Other Settings.
  3. Tap 3 and then System Transfer.
  4. Tap Transfer from a System in the Nintendo 3DS Family.
  5. Read the information about the transfer and tap Agree.
  6. Tap Send from This System.

What is the highest SD card for 3DS?

The Nintendo 3DS, Nintendo 3DS XL, and Nintendo 2DS systems are compatible with SD cards up to 2 GB in size, and SDHC cards of 4 GB and larger up to 32 GB in size. All other SD Card types are not considered compatible.
